1. The Early Days of Online Gambling

The concept of online gambling dates back to the early 1990s when the internet was just beginning to gain widespread adoption. In 1994, the Free Trade & Processing Act was passed in Antigua and Barbuda, which allowed for the licensing of online gambling companies. This act paved the way for the establishment of the first online casino, InterCasino, which launched in 1996.

2. The Growth of Online Gambling

The late 1990s saw a surge in the popularity of online gambling as more people gained access to the internet. In 1998, Microgaming, a software company, launched the first online poker room, and the following year, CryptoLogic became the first company to offer secure online gambling software. By the early 2000s, online gambling had become a multi-billion-dollar industry, with numerous websites offering a variety of games, including slots, poker, and sports betting.

3. The Legal Landscape of Online Gambling

The legal status of online gambling varies from country to country. While some nations have fully embraced the industry, others have imposed strict regulations or outright banned it. The United States, for instance, has a complex legal landscape, with some states allowing online gambling while others have prohibited it. In Europe, the situation is similar, with countries like the United Kingdom and Ireland having well-regulated markets, while others, such as France and Spain, have more restrictive policies.
